Long-Time ARF-Dashnaktsutyun Leader Vahan Hovannesyan Passes Away

Vahan Hovhannesyan, a long-time leader of the Armenian Revolutionary Federation-Dashnaktsutyun and one of the country’s most prominent post-Soviet politicians, died at the age of 58 early on Sunday, December 28, 2014. Another BDP-ARFD High-level Meeting, a First in Istanbul

Yerevan (12 December) — A high-level meeting between delegations representing the Armenian Revolutionary Federation-Dashnaktsutyun and the Peace and Democracy Party (BDP) of Turkey was held today in Istanbul.
